Output d129e55031b00c34bbef93bfb3c5c83e65efbb8f79a44cf61f6db62b302be35d:1

value
37933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b70436f9d0dc628ae523ef46ee7f03d14cf1212 OP_EQUAL
address
3Jn6mceFX6wrJT8Fx1mqEsDb4pDxYcYWsC
transaction
d129e55031b00c34bbef93bfb3c5c83e65efbb8f79a44cf61f6db62b302be35d
confirmations
353958
spent
true